Premium Furnace Tune Up
Keep your family and your home safe with a yearly furnace maintenance service. A furnace tune-up could detect a dangerous carbon monoxide issue or gas leak that could save your family. Regular checkups prolong the life or your furnace and save money on costly repairs in the future.
Get a 40+ point furnace maintenance and safety inspection. Inspections includes:
- Check Thermostat
- Check the blower circuit board
- Read blower motor amps
- Check inducer motor amps
- Measure temperature rise
- Adjust gas pressure
- Check limit switch and mount
- Inspect heat exchanger
- Inspect ducts
- Run furnace at all stages
- Check flue pipe for leaks and rust
- Test gas shut off
- Test gas connections for leaks
- Carbon monoxide detection
- Check blower wheel bearings
- Filter change or clean
- Check burners
- Check condensate pump

Common Furnace Tune-Up Scams to Watch out for
Is it a Furnace Scam or Sales Tactic?
It usually starts off with the cheap furnace tune-up special in the dead of winter followed by a high-pressure sale.
This is the cracked heat exchanger furnace scam.
First, furnace heat exchangers do and will crack eventually, if not properly maintained or installed. It may be related to the oversizing problem from one of the earlier scams. If a technician ever says, “It’s a cracked heat exchanger. You need to immediately change your furnace. I can get started right now!” You may want to take a few steps back and get a second opinion.
First, you need to ask for visible proof that it is cracked. If they cannot provide that, chances are they are lying to you. Second, ask if your furnace is leaking any carbon monoxide. Real HVAC technicians should have combustion analyzers and ambient carbon monoxide meters on their vehicles.
Don’t be afraid to ask for proof!
Reputable companies, there are a lot of us out there, find all sorts of problems with furnaces, including cracked heat exchangers. The difference is, reputable companies and their technicians will give you several options for repairs and replacements instead of looking for a quick high-pressure sale.
